- Audit I-9s and supporting documentation for completeness and accuracy following USCIS requirements.
- Correct I-9 errors according to USCIS standards and obtain any I-9s that may be missing.
- Maintain I-9 audit log documenting all corrections and steps taken throughout the audit.
- Audit E-Verify logs to ensure all current employees have been run through E-Verify.
- Scan all paper I-9s into electronic file management system and organize original paper files appropriately.
- Find opportunities to streamline business processes and recommend procedural changes based upon current market trends, compliance requirements and internal database capabilities.
- Recommend a short-list of I-9 protocols for processors/hiring managers to follow to mitigate improperly completed I-9 forms.
